The truth is out there: CIA acknowledges existence of Area 51 but makes no mention of UFOs
• LAS VEGAS (AP) -- UFO buffs and believers in alien encounters are celebrating the CIA's clearest acknowledgement yet of the existence of Area 51, the top-secret Cold War test site that has been the subject of elaborate conspiracy theories for decades. • The recently declassified documents have set the tinfoil-hat crowd abuzz, though there's no mention in the papers of UFO crashes, black-eyed extraterrestrials or staged moon landings. • Audrey Hewins, an Oxford, Maine, woman who runs a support group for people like her who believe they have been contacted by extraterrestrials, said she suspects the CIA is moving closer to disclosing there are space aliens on Earth. • "I'm thinking that they're probably testing the waters now to see how mad people get about the big lie and cover-up," she said. • For a long time, U.S. government officials hesitated to acknowledge even the existence of Area 51. • ___
